Hi all!
I exported a content class into a package, the packagefile myFile.ezpkg could be downloaded to a lokal directory.
But how to import the package to an other system? I tried it with a different system: Setup->packages->import package. I selected the file and clicked 'import'. But nothing happens, the package is NOT listed in the package list, so it can't be installed!
I tried this with different systems (all eZ 3.3-3) and both content classes and styles.

Export works, import not.
Any help for my problem?
Thanks,
Sebastian

Paul Forsyth

Wednesday 31 March 2004 11:51:52 pm

On your new system have you set the permissions for the var directory correctly? When importing eZ will place the package within that directory.
